Bratonci is a small settlement located in Slovenia, situated at GPS coordinates 46.61806, 16.21917. It lies within the municipality of Lendava in the Prekmurje region, which is known for its picturesque landscapes and cultural diversity. The timezone for Bratonci is Europe/Ljubljana, aligning it with Central European Time.

Timezone in Bratonci
Bratonci is situated in the Europe/Ljubljana timezone, which has a UTC offset of +1 hour during standard time. This offset shifts to UTC +2 hours during daylight saving time, which begins on the last Sunday in March and ends on the last Sunday in October. During this period, clocks are moved forward one hour, allowing for longer daylight in the evenings.
When considering the time difference with the United States, Bratonci is generally several hours ahead. For example, when it is noon in Bratonci, it is 6 AM in New York and 3 AM in Los Angeles.
